1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What part of a circle is the distance from the center to the edge?

Back

Radius

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the formula to find the radius of a circle?

Back

diameter / 2

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the term for the distance around a circle?

Back

Circumference

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the line segment that passes through the center and connects two points on the circle?

Back

Diameter

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What constant represents the ratio of the circumference of a circle to its diameter?

Back

Pi (π)

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the relationship between diameter and radius?

Back

Diameter is twice the radius.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

If the radius of a circle is 5 cm, what is the diameter?

Back

10 cm
